大锤初显身手 AMD Athlon 64 性能评测
|
|
2003-04-22·
·枫叶··天极硬件频道
|
上一页 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 下一页 |
内存性能评测
整合在处理器内部的内存控制器一直都是大家比较感兴趣的问题之一,除了支持内存类型的问题外,内存控制器的性能也显得非常重要。许多人在网上提出,内存控制器是Hammer的包袱?程序员编写程序时应该尽力把尽量多的动作安排在高速缓存中。所以,按照这个思路,Hammer中的内存控制器将不会起到很大的作用,因为它被使用的频率太低。其实在一些情况下,不可能保持所有的动作都在高速缓存中发生,这时候需要访问主存,这就是现在内存控制器风光的原因。 处理器内建内存控制器的这一做法非常少见,虽然曾经研发SoC解决方案的设计人员尝设过,但在主流桌面处理器系列中,这项技术尚属首创。那么这样做到底对于内存性能的提升有多大帮助呢?下表使用了Cachemen测试软件对内存的读、写、复制操作和响应时间进行了全面测试,结果如下:
| |
Athlon 64 2800+ |
Athlon XP 1.6GHz |
Pentium 4 2.8C |
|
内存读入速度, MB/s |
2610.2 |
1747.8 |
3193.5 |
|
内存写入速度, MB/s |
1099 |
1156.9 |
1320.5 |
|
内存复制速度, MB/s |
1541.7 |
1244.8 |
2678.6 |
|
响应时间 |
96 |
165 |
260 | 上表中测试的了三款不同的内存控制器,它们分别是:整合在Athlon 64处理器内的控制器,nForce2芯片组的控制器,以及i875P芯片组的内存控制器。所有的测试都使用的是DDR400 SDRAM。其中nForce2和i875P工作在双通道模式下。从上表中的Athlon 64和Athlon XP就能够对比出,整合在处理器内部的单通道内存控制器得分要比双通道的nForce2控制器还要高很多。同时Athlon 64也试图在内存方面和双通道的i875P相竞争。试比较三款处理器的内存响应时间,整合的内存控制器优势终于在这项测试中得到淋漓尽致的发挥,其得分和i875P形成鲜明对比。较低的内存延迟时间有助于系统整体性能的提升,因此处理器和内存直接沟通成为了最佳方法。
同样的测试内存结果在ScienceMark 2.0上也反映出来了:
 上表显示Athlon 64和Athlon XP的内存评测得分,AMD在这方面的进步是巨大的 上图所示Athlon 64(顶端)和Athlon XP(底端)的内存评测得分,两款处理器都工作在同样的时钟频率下:1.6GHz。除了更高的内存带宽和更低的响应时间外,屏幕截图同样显示了Athlon 64具有更快的高速缓存。前一段时间网上一直有传言声称,AMD准备在处理器核心和L2高速缓存之间使用更宽的总线,以带来更高的缓存性能。在今天的测试中也验证了这条消息。
下图是使用SiSoft Sandra 2003测试出来的内存子系统性能:
Athlon 64 2800+搭配DDR400 SDRAM的测试结果确实让人出乎意料 不能够单纯但看待一个评测软件所给出来的数据,但SiSoft Sandra 2003测试出来的结果却很真实,相当于DDR400在实际操作中运行带宽的96%。整合的内存控制器明显是一个高效解决方案。
|
上一页 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 下一页 |
|
|
感谢
访问天极网,如果您觉得该文章涉及版权问题,请看这里!
|